EGR (cooler?) delete will provide a lot more longevity for your engine and eliminate EGR and EGR cooler failures, which are most common on the 6.0L's. For what its worth, you can either do the delete or the bypass; the bypass is simpler. On the 03's you only need to remove your exhaust up-pipe and install a block off plate into the EGR cooler intake neck and reinstall. It's not the easiest thing to do, but much simpler than removing your EGR cooler and rerouting your exhaust and coolant line.
